Jerusalem CH is a men's ATP Challenger Tour tournament. The 2019 edition was held 20 May 2019 on hard courts. The singles draw features 64 players competing from the round of 64 through to the final. Recent champions

2019Danilo Petrovic def. Filip Peliwo7-6 6-7 6-1

Frequently asked questions

Who won Jerusalem CH 2019?

Danilo Petrovic won Jerusalem CH 2019, defeating Filip Peliwo in the final.

What was the score in the Jerusalem CH 2019 final?

Danilo Petrovic beat Filip Peliwo 7-6 6-7 6-1 in the Jerusalem CH 2019 final.

Who reached the Jerusalem CH 2019 final?

The Jerusalem CH 2019 final was contested by Danilo Petrovic and Filip Peliwo.
